Women's Soccer Schedule Release: Knights Look to Make Waves in Region XX

Baltimore County, Md. - Joe Fiedler has had the interim title removed and is back for his second season at the helm of Knights' women's soccer.

He returns armed with a talented team of young ladies looking to capture a regional title for the first time since 2012.

CCBC Essex begins with the sixth annual Knights Kickoff Classic, August 24-25 and will take play defending NJCAA Division I Women's Soccer national champion Monroe College (New Rochelle, N.Y.) on day one, followed by Harcum College (Bryn Mawr, Pa.) the next day.

Essex will be back home on September 3 to take on Montgomery College at 5:00 p.m.

Next, the Knights have game Sunday, September 8 at 11:00 am against Rowan College at Burlington County (Pemberton, N.J.).

Essex will host Cecil Community College on September 12 and are back at home against Hagerstown Community College on September 21.

On September 26, the Knights will play Potomac State before playing three straight road games.

The Knights will take on Carroll Community College, which is in its first season of athletics, on October 3 at 5:00 p.m.

The home and regular season finale will take place on October 15 as the Knights go head to head with Frederick Community College.

August 27 marks the first road game for the Knights as they travel to Bel Air, Md. to take on the Fighting Owls of Harford Community College.

Anne Arundel will host the Knights September 6 and Essex hits the road again on September 15 to take on Richard Bland in Petersburg, Va.

Essex will go back on the road for a game but will stay in the state of Maryland as they take on the College of Southern Maryland on September 17.

On September 25, Howard Community College will host Essex in Columbia, Md. with game time scheduled for 4:00 p.m.

The Knights begin a three-game road stretch with a trip to New York. Monroe Community College (Rochester, N.Y.) is the first opponent of Essex on September 28, follow the next day by Genesee Community College (Batavia, N.Y.).

To end the three road game stretch the Knights will come back to Maryland on October 1 to play against intra-campus rival CCBC Catonsville.

The final road game of the season is on October 5 West Windsor, N.J., as the Knights take on Mercer Community College.

Postseason

Harford will host the NJCAA Region XX Division I Women's Soccer Tournament this season. The semifinals will be on October 31, with the final on November 2.

This year's Region XX champion and runner up will travel to a TBA Region 19 school for the North Central District Tournament.

The District champion will earn a bid to the national tournament, this year hosted by Eastern Florida.
